Inhibition of vasopressin release in man by an opiate peptide

Lancet
A GrossmanP H Baylis

Abstract

The opiate control of vasopressin secretion in man was investigated with a long-acting analogue of met-enkephalin, DAMME (FK33-824, Sandoz). Infusion of 1 mg DAMME into water-deprived volunteers produced a diuresis which was attenuated by naloxone; there was no change in water excretion when subjects were hydrated. Plasma-immunoreactive-vasopressin failed to rise after DAMME administration, despite osmotic stimulation with hypertonic saline infusion. Opiates appear to be involved in mechanisms which suppress the osmotically mediated release of vasopressin, while opiate involvement in baroceptor-mediated release may be quite different.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
